The thing about Corbin this year is that they didn't have a true identity on offense. One game, they would run it 80% of the time, the next they would throw it 80% of the time, and the next, they would rely on Sizemore. That's not a knock on the staff or players. It's simply just a growing pain. Corbin hit a rough stretch around mid season with the losses to Southwestern, Mayfield, and Danville, and ended with a clunker against Knox but they really grew as a team as a trip to the semis showed.
Sometimes rebuilding years can last exactly like the title says YEAR. Corbin made due with what they had this year and in my opinion be a well oiled machine in 2016. Sizemore will be back and be even more of a load that he was this year. 17 returning starters says a whole lot about a team. It doesn't hurt that the amazing Freshman class will now be sophomores. I think that Corbin will be right back to where they were at the end of this year. Will they be able to unseat Belfry? With all the Pirates return, it's doubtful, but I guarantee you will see a better game. Corbin's returning players will benefit more from the experience.
The year I think it really takes off is in 2017. I can honestly say that although it's unfair to put expectations, Corbin will be the clear cut favorite. Sizemore will be a senior, the numbers improve each year, and that freshman class that was arguably the best middle school team in the history of Kentucky will be juniors and firmly in the rotation. Middle School success doesn't always transfer over to high school, but with this class, there is something special. You are about to see Corbin's resurgence to being an elite program in Kentucky like it was for so many years.
